window management ideas
Chani
chanika at gmail.com
Fri Jul 10 22:28:10 CEST 2009
so I had a crazy idea, and discussed it with lubos and notmart, and completely
forgot to mention it at the bof. I brought it up again today and we ended up
with some other ideas too.
what I wanted is window tagging. instead of virtual desktops and tabs (tabs
seems to be a workaround for window management not being good enough
anyways) I could just have tags on windows, and have a taskbar that groups by
tag, or have one virtual desktop per tag. perhaps some smart omission of
superfluous tags.
this could be done in stages: first the ability to manually tag, then session
restore including tags, then virtual desktops automatically following tags
(automatic creation and deletion of desktops would be nice, if done right),
then magical automatic tagging from nepomuk (open a document, hte window gets
the document's tags), perhaps other automatic tagging...
today I was told that wmii is a window manager that uses tags, so I need to go
look into that.
we also daydreamed about how nice it would be if you could save and load
partial-sessions consisting of a group of windows and an activity.
sebas had an idea for a new kwin effect to show all virtual desktops: instead
of showing them as desktops, show them as groups of windows. as a side-effect
this also avoids the issue of the taskbar showing the wrong stuff because the
taskbar wouldn't be visible ;) he also wanted the ability to drag&drop windows
between desktops from such effects.
in hte short term, I think we should add some simple features to make the
current virtual-desktop management more convenient:
-an "add virtual desktop" action in the pager contextmenu
-maybe a way to add/remove them from the desktop grid effect? (yes, I'm
thinking about gnome here)
-errr... I really should've written notes, because i forgot the rest. :)
comments?
--
This message brought to you by eevil bananas and the number 3.
www.chani3.com
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 197 bytes
Desc: This is a digitally signed message part.
Url : http://mail.kde.org/pipermail/plasma-devel/attachments/20090710/0ea51ba0/attachment.sig
More information about the Plasma-devel
mailing list